What is Intermittent Fasting?

Intermittent fasting is an eating pattern that involves alternating periods of fasting and eating. Unlike traditional diets that focus on what you eat, intermittent fasting concentrates on when you eat. There are several different methods of intermittent fasting, including the 16/8 method, the 5:2 diet, and alternate-day fasting. These methods vary in the duration of fasting and eating windows.

Benefits of Intermittent Fasting

1. Weight Loss

Intermittent fasting can be an effective tool for weight loss. By reducing the eating window, you naturally consume fewer calories, leading to a calorie deficit. Additionally, fasting triggers hormonal changes that promote fat burning, aiding in weight loss.

2. Improved Insulin Sensitivity

Intermittent fasting can enhance insulin sensitivity, which is crucial for maintaining stable blood sugar levels. This can be particularly beneficial for individuals with type 2 diabetes or insulin resistance.

3. Increased Metabolism

Fasting can temporarily boost your metabolism, leading to increased calorie burning. When your body is in a fasted state, it relies on stored fat for energy, resulting in a higher metabolic rate.

4. Reduced Inflammation

Chronic inflammation is associated with various health issues, including heart disease, diabetes, and certain cancers. Intermittent fasting has been shown to reduce inflammation markers in the body, potentially lowering the risk of these diseases.

5. Enhanced Brain Health

Intermittent fasting promotes the production of brain-derived neurotrophic factor (BDNF), a protein that supports the growth and survival of brain cells. This can improve cognitive function and protect against neurodegenerative disorders like Alzheimer’s disease.

6. Anti-Aging Effects

Fasting triggers cellular repair processes and increases autophagy, the body’s natural detoxification process. These mechanisms can slow down the aging process and promote longevity.

How to Practice Intermittent Fasting Safely

1. Start Slowly

If you’re new to intermittent fasting, it’s best to start with a shorter fasting window, such as 12-14 hours, and gradually increase the duration as your body adapts.

2. Stay Hydrated

Drink plenty of water during fasting periods to stay hydrated. You can also consume herbal tea or black coffee, as long as they are free from sugar and cream.

3. Choose Nutrient-Dense Foods

When breaking your fast, opt for whole, unprocessed foods that provide essential nutrients. Include a balance of carbohydrates, proteins, and healthy fats in your meals.

4. Listen to Your Body

Pay attention to your hunger and fullness cues. Don’t force yourself to eat if you’re not hungry, and stop eating when you feel satisfied.

5. Consult a Healthcare Professional

If you have any underlying health conditions or concerns, it’s always advisable to consult a healthcare professional before starting any new dietary regimen.

FAQs (Frequently Asked Questions)

Is intermittent fasting suitable for everyone?
Intermittent fasting may not be suitable for individuals with certain medical conditions or those who are pregnant or breastfeeding. It’s important to consult a healthcare professional before starting any fasting regimen.

Can I drink water during fasting periods?
Yes, staying hydrated is crucial during fasting periods. Drink water, herbal tea, or black coffee without sugar or cream.

Will intermittent fasting slow down my metabolism?
No, intermittent fasting can temporarily boost your metabolism by promoting fat burning. However, it’s essential to maintain a balanced diet during eating windows to support a healthy metabolism.

Can I exercise while fasting?
Yes, exercising during fasting periods is generally safe. However, listen to your body and adjust the intensity of your workouts if needed.

How long does it take to see results with intermittent fasting?
Results may vary depending on individual factors such as starting weight, diet quality, and overall lifestyle. Some people may experience noticeable changes within a few weeks, while others may take longer to see significant results.
